Parents and guardians often highlight safety as their top priority. Therefore, selecting a model with comprehensive safety features is paramount. Look for scooters with sturdy frames, reliable brakes, and speed limits appropriate for different age groups. Some models even come equipped with parental control apps, allowing you to set speed restrictions and monitor location, providing peace of mind.

Authoritativeness in this sphere comes from trusted industry reviews and regulatory certifications.
Examine whether the scooter adheres to necessary safety standards. Certifications from agencies such as ASTM or EN can indicate a higher safety standard has been met. Reviews from credible consumer institutions can also be a useful resource, offering unbiased evaluations based on rigorous testing. In terms of assembly and maintenance, straightforward instructions and the availability of spare parts are factors that can greatly enhance the overall ownership experience. Some scooters come almost fully assembled, requiring minimal setup, which is a bonus for parents who are less mechanically inclined. Furthermore, understanding how to undertake basic maintenance tasks, such as charging the battery correctly and checking tire pressure, can prolong the scooter’s life and performance.
